Google’s gift to you this holiday season: free Wi-Fi. The internet supergiant has announced it will give weary travelers access to free Wi-Fi at 47 airports across the country this season. Neither Midway or O’Hare made the list, but those of you traveling to Las Vegas, Boston, Indianapolis, Seattle, Miami, and Orlando (to name a few) will certainly benefit on those 8 hour delays when your plane’s engine decides to fall out five minute before boarding.

Yahoo has fired back with free Wi-Fi in Times Square… but who cares about New York?
